Requests must use TLS 1.2 or higher; plaintext connections are rejected at the edge. Query parameters include date ranges and depot identifiers, both validated server-side against the caller's entitlements. All responses are audit-logged with request fingerprints for later review. For sandbox verification against the Brindlemoor test depot, authenticate using the bearer token below.

bearer token for badup-fafof: eyJhbGciOiJIUzI1NiIsInR5cCI6IkpXVCJ9.eyJzdWIiOiIgE07xxTrG6In0.Xj07bI6jvmGT

## Vendor Note: ChronoPace Chip Readers

Our marathon timing-chip readers are supplied and serviced by ChronoPace Ltd. under an annual maintenance contract covering firmware updates, antenna calibration, and race-day standby support. Do not attempt field repairs yourself; opening a reader voids the warranty. Log every fault with the serial plate details and a photo of the error screen, then send the report to the vendor's service desk.

alerts address for kafof-bagag: kasael@olvarqdyn.corp

We propose replacing the homegrown Furnace job queue with the Caldera scheduler library. Furnace's retry logic lives in three different modules and has diverged between the Westbay and Norholm deployments, which makes incident triage slow. Caldera gives us a single retry policy, dead-letter routing, and per-tenant rate limits out of the box. Migration happens behind a flag, with Furnace draining in parallel for two weeks. The reviewer should focus on the backoff behavior, which is governed by the constants below.

tuning constants:
RATE_LIMITS = {
    "zorael": 10,
    "oliix": 1,
    "holix": 2,
    "quenix": 10,
}